We've now discovered some neat cell culture dishes that feature a 50 micron thick film of a proprietary polymer with refractive index even closer to water than FEP. They work just as well as our homemade FEP assembly and are available in multiwell plate format too!

We present multi-immersion Oblique Plane microscope (miOPM), a light-sheet platform that can be adapted to a wide range of applications, from sensitive live cell imaging to imaging organs and cleared tissues.

MINFLUX achieves molecular resolution with minimal photons - Nature Photonics
The authors review MINFLUX super-resolution microscopy, outlining its advantages and limitations, recent progress, and an outlook for future developments.

Our new OPM system, in which the camera is placed directly after the secondary objective to directly detect the oblique plane.
In our work, we just put the camera directly into the remote refocus volume to detect the oblique plane directly, without the need for a tertiary microscope system!
